Optex Systems (OPXS) Q4 2025 earnings summary

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.

Logotype for Optex Systems Holdings Inc

Q4 2025 earnings summary

18 Dec, 2025

Executive summary

  • Revenue grew 21.6% year-over-year to $41.3 million, driven by strong demand, increased customer engagement, and higher production throughput, especially in the periscope line and military products.

  • Net income rose 36.6% to $5.1 million, with operating income up 47.9% to $7.1 million, reflecting higher gross profit and improved overhead absorption.

  • Adjusted EBITDA increased 40.1% to $8.0 million, supported by revenue growth and product mix improvements.

  • CEO Danny Schoening resigned, succeeded by Chad George as of December 20, 2025; Schoening remains Chairman and Facility Security Officer.

Financial highlights

  • Gross profit increased by $2.5 million to $12.1 million, with gross margin improving to 29.2% from 28.0% year-over-year.

  • Basic EPS rose to $0.75 from $0.56, and diluted EPS to $0.74 from $0.55.

  • Working capital improved to $21.1 million from $15.1 million, and cash and equivalents rose to $6.4 million.

  • Operating expenses increased by $0.2 million (4.3%) due to higher royalties, labor, and IT costs, offset by lower investor relations expenses.

  • Operating cash flow was $6.9 million for the year.

Outlook and guidance

  • Planning for continued double-digit growth in 2026, with new product launches including the Lightweight Transit and driver periscope assembly for the XM30.

  • $36.2 million in new orders booked, a slight 0.5% decrease year-over-year, attributed to delays in major contract awards and government appropriations.

  • Management remains optimistic about growth trajectory despite recent order delays and anticipates potential revenue impact in fiscal 2026 due to U.S. government funding delays and possible further shutdowns.

  • Plans $2.4 million in capital investments over the next year to expand capacity and develop new capabilities.
